4. Sarah Michelle Gellar\r
Perhaps best known for her pivotal role as Buffy the Vampire Slayer which premiered on the WB channel in March of 1997, Sarah Michelle Gellar has stayed relatively low key ever since the show ended and she married Freddie Prinze Jr. But in the 90s, she was one of the hottest It girls, starring in 90s teen classics such as I Know What You Did Last Summer with her future husband and then Cruel Intentions with co-stars Reese Witherspoon and Ryan Phillippe (who would also end up married not long after). In the most recent years, Gellar starred on the short-lived CBS comedy The Crazy Ones even voice ing alongside Freddie Prinze Jr. in the Star Wars animatedRebels.\r

2. Jaleel White\r
Even though he prefers to stay away from that persona now that its been almost 30 years since the first season of Family Matters, everyone knows Jaleel White best as the iconically dorky Steve Urkel. Originally supposed to have made a guest appearance on the , Urkel evolved into the most recognizable aspect of the show. Once Family Matters stopped airing, his Hollywood career was more or less on the quiet side, having been on Dancing With the Stars in new, and more recently starring as himself on Donald Glovers tv show Atlanta.\r

Jonathan Taylor Thomas\r
If theres anyone who just seemed to disappear off the face of the planet all of a sudden, its probably Jonathan Taylor Thomas. At the height of his career, right around the time the early noughts rolled around, Thomas more or less walked away from his Hollywood career. While he didnt just go cold turkey, theres no doubt that he kind of jumped ship in the middle of a great ride. Of his voluntarily walking away from fame, Thomas says he doesnt regret his decision. Hes gotten to go to school like hes always wanted--attending prestigious schools such as Harvard, Columbia, and St. Andrews University. If youre stilling missing the or of Home Improvement fame, you can see him reunited with his TV father Tim Allen for a few s on Allens more recent sitcom, Last Man Standing.
